Alumnae Panhellenic Questions

Our Alumnae Panhellenic is re-evaluating the fundraising effort we put out in order to award scholarships (we currently do a very labor intensive auction) and I'm looking for ideas.

Specifically:

If your alumnae panhellenic awards scholarships, could you answer the following questions for me.

1) Name of APh
2) How many scholarships (and the amounts) you award each year
3) What you do to raise the money.

The Nashville Panhellenic Association hosts a luncheon every spring. Each attendee pays for a ticket (I think $30), and each sorority provides a basket or two worth around $200 and we have a silent auction. The baskets usually have a theme, everything from "movie night" to "pamper yourself" to a timeshare property for a week. People get really creative. Most of the items are donated by members and don't cost the local associations too much. Last year, four scholarships were awarded to local high school seniors. Hope this helps!

APh scholarship

Our local APh does give scholarships.
We give 2 $400 scholarships each year, the goal is one to a woman from an NPC group on each of the two local college campuses (that have Greeks). Nonetheless, we give two each year.
Fundraising has been relatively easy since most costs have been cut with emailing and Evites--dues cover the bulk. We also host a yearly vendor's expo: everything from Pampered Chef to jewelry, etc, where the vendors give a cut to the local APh.

Some give to high school girls, others give to a girl who lives in the hometown of the APh--there are many parameters. Contact the NPC office and they should give you plenty more details as it's required information in the President's Annual Report! (start with www.npcwomen.org)
